12 Frontline Dems Win Endorsement from Defend The Vote

U.S. House members pivotal to passing laws to protect voting rights and defend democracy receive support from DTV

Twelve frontline House Democrats today have won the endorsement of Defend The Vote (DTV), one of the nation’s leading and most influential pro-democracy organizations.

The candidates are incumbents who are pivotal to passing laws to protect the freedom to vote and defend our democracy. They include Jahana Hayes (CT-05), Nikki Budzinski (IL-13), Eric Sorensen (IL-17), Frank Mrvan (IN-01), Hillary Scholten (MI-03), Angie Craig (MN-02), Chris Pappas (NH-01), Gabe Vasquez (NM-02), Susie Lee (NV-03), Pat Ryan (NY-18), Emilia Sykes (OH-13), Susan Wild (PA-07).

These candidates are leaders in the House of Representatives on protecting and expanding the right to vote, ending dark money, and ensuring democracy works for everyone. They’ve cosponsored the Freedom to Vote Act and John R. Lewis Voting Rights Advancement Act and support funding for local election workers to run safe and accessible elections without threat of harassment or intimidation and to prevent the spread of misinformation. Their work in Congress is pivotal to passing legislation that protects every American’s right to vote in safe, accessible, transparent elections.
